Enzyme

Biomolecules that act as catalysts, speeding up specific biochemical reactions in the body without being consumed in the process.

Protein Catalyst

Enzymes that significantly speed up the rate of virtually all of the chemical reactions that take place within cells.

Chemical Reaction

A process that involves rearrangement of the molecular or ionic structure of substances, not involving a change in physical state.

ATP

Adenosine Triphosphate, a molecule that stores and transfers energy within cells, enabling metabolic processes.
